What is a Mental Health Assessment?
A mental health assessment is an organized evaluation of a person's mental, psychological, and behavioral performance. This procedure usually incorporates interviews, surveys, and scientific assessments targeted at recognizing symptoms, comprehending history, and examining the individual's general mental state.

Who can carry out a mental health assessment?
Mental health assessments can be carried out by different professionals, including psychologists, psychiatrists, accredited clinical social employees, and skilled therapists.

3. What should I expect during the assessment?
People can expect to respond to questions about their personal history, present symptoms, and household background. The clinician may also ask about everyday functioning and mood patterns.
4. Will my info be personal?
Yes, mental health professionals are needed to keep confidentiality. However, there are some exceptions, such as if there is a danger of damage to oneself or others.
